Class LogAnalyticsCategory.Builder
- java.lang.Object
-
- com.oracle.bmc.loganalytics.model.LogAnalyticsCategory.Builder
-
- Enclosing class:
- LogAnalyticsCategory
public static class LogAnalyticsCategory.Builder extends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description LogAnalyticsCategory
build()
LogAnalyticsCategory.Builder
copy(LogAnalyticsCategory model)
LogAnalyticsCategory.Builder
description(String description)
The category description.LogAnalyticsCategory.Builder
displayName(String displayName)
The category display name.LogAnalyticsCategory.Builder
isSystem(Boolean isSystem)
The system flag.LogAnalyticsCategory.Builder
name(String name)
The unique name that identifies the category.LogAnalyticsCategory.Builder
type(String type)
The category type.
-
-
-
Method Detail
-
name
public LogAnalyticsCategory.Builder name(String name)
The unique name that identifies the category.- Parameters:
name
- the value to set- Returns:
- this builder
-
description
public LogAnalyticsCategory.Builder description(String description)
The category description.- Parameters:
description
- the value to set- Returns:
- this builder
-
displayName
public LogAnalyticsCategory.Builder displayName(String displayName)
The category display name.- Parameters:
displayName
- the value to set- Returns:
- this builder
-
type
public LogAnalyticsCategory.Builder type(String type)
The category type.Values include “PRODUCT”, “TIER”, “VENDOR” and “GENERIC”.
- Parameters:
type
- the value to set- Returns:
- this builder
-
isSystem
public LogAnalyticsCategory.Builder isSystem(Boolean isSystem)
The system flag.A value of false denotes a user-created category. A value of true denotes an Oracle-defined category.
- Parameters:
isSystem
- the value to set- Returns:
- this builder
-
build
public LogAnalyticsCategory build()
-
copy
public LogAnalyticsCategory.Builder copy(LogAnalyticsCategory model)
-
-